How can travelers relax during a week in and arond Salasar?
Salasar itself is quite a relaxed place, so you can easily unwind by spending time at the Salasar Balaji Temple, taking a walk through the local markets, or enjoying a cup of chai at a roadside stall. If you want to get away from the hustle and bustle, head to the Tal Chhapar Sanctuary for some peace and quiet.

What are some pet-friendly activities in and around Salasar?
Unfortunately, Salasar is not known for its pet-friendly activities. The Salasar Balaji Temple is a religious site and does not allow animals inside. The Tal Chhapar Sanctuary is also not a good place to bring pets as they could disturb the wildlife. You might be able to find some local parks or walking trails where you can take your pet, but it's best to check with the local authorities first.
If you're looking for a bit more to do, the city of Bikaner is a great option. It's about 100km from Salasar and is home to several historical landmarks, including the Junagarh Fort, the Karni Mata Temple, and the Bikaner Camel Breeding Farm. Another good option is the city of Jaipur, which is about 250km from Salasar and is known for its beautiful palaces, forts, and markets.
